Diet and Exercise

Becondeck shared her secrets on losing weight, which includes using MyFitnessPal to log everything she eats and sticking to a calorie range of 1200-1400 per day. She also eats clean 80% of the time, allowing herself a couple cheat meals a week. As for exercise, she runs 5km, 3-4 times a week, and follows a 4-day split for lifting. Most of her weight loss was due to dieting and cardio, but she has recently started adding weights to her routine to focus on recomp.
